Smoked Salmon Tomato Pizza |
|
 |
Prep Time: 25 Minutes Cook Time: 0 Minutes |
Ready In: 25 Minutes Servings: 8 |
|
This quick and easy appetizer comes in handy when you find yourself in a time crunch. Natalie Lodes from Plantation, Florida says her honey likes this recipe so much that he can almost eat the entire thing by himself. Ingredients:
1 prebaked 12-inch thin pizza crust |
1 cup whipped cream cheese |
4 ounces smoked salmon or lox, cut into thin strips |
1 cup chopped tomato |
1/4 cup chopped red onion |
2 tablespoons capers, drained |
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ley |
pepper to taste |
Directions:
1. Place the crust on an ungreased 12-in. pizza pan. Bake at 450° for 8-10 minutes or until heated through. Spread with cream cheese. 2. Sprinkle with salmon, tomato, onion, capers, parsley and pepper. Cut into slices. Yield: 8 slices. |
